#2f60fb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2f60fb is composed of 18.4% red, 37.6%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.3% cyan, 61.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 225.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 58.4%. #2f60fb color hex could be obtained by blending #5ec0ff with #0000f7.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#2f60fb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000104 is the darkest color, while #eff3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f60fb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919399 is the less saturated color, while #2f60fb is the most saturated one.
